Transaction 6344484ac53f6328dea2798a98e8ca263272afcae564fbe6d5c11ea41d36e230

1 Input
2 Outputs
  • 6344484ac53f6328dea2798a98e8ca263272afcae564fbe6d5c11ea41d36e230:0
  • value  1022368
    address  3AsyrUhywAgwvfKYTvnm3G61ixpjpuLPMk
  • 6344484ac53f6328dea2798a98e8ca263272afcae564fbe6d5c11ea41d36e230:1
  • value  41631
    address  3L3KEBYEBYTvisrQXXxPK2gdjzMmPzrmbb